Choosing the Right Style: Reflecting the Birthday Personality
The first step in crafting an exquisite birthday invitation lies in selecting a style that aligns with the celebrant's personality and the theme of the party. Consider the following factors:
Formal vs. Informal: A formal affair calls for elegant calligraphy, luxurious paper stock, and perhaps even a monogram. An informal gathering might warrant a more playful, whimsical design, reflecting a relaxed and casual atmosphere. The choice depends entirely on the birthday person's preferences and the nature of the event.
Theme Integration: If the party has a specific theme (e.g., Roaring Twenties, Hollywood Glamour, Tropical Paradise), the invitation should reflect this. The colour palette, fonts, and imagery should all contribute to creating a cohesive and immersive experience.
Age and Relationship: The design should also be appropriate for the age of the birthday person and your relationship with them. A child's birthday invitation will differ significantly from a milestone birthday celebration for an adult.
Design Elements: The Art of Visual Communication
The visual aspects of the invitation are crucial in setting the tone and creating anticipation. Key design elements include:
Paper Stock: The quality of the paper significantly impacts the perceived value and elegance of the invitation. Thick, textured paper adds a luxurious touch, while thinner paper might suit a more casual occasion. Consider the colour and finish of the paper as well – matte, glossy, or textured.
Typography: Font selection plays a vital role in establishing the overall aesthetic. Elegant serif fonts convey sophistication, while sans-serif fonts offer a more modern and clean look. Ensure readability and choose fonts that complement the overall design.
Color Palette: The color scheme should be thoughtfully chosen to evoke the desired mood. Bold colours can create a vibrant and energetic feeling, while softer pastels suggest a more delicate and refined atmosphere. Consider using the birthday person's favorite colours.
Imagery: Images can significantly enhance the visual appeal of the invitation. However, avoid cluttering the design with too many images. Choose high-quality images that complement the overall theme and style. Custom illustrations or photographs can add a unique personal touch.
Layout and Composition: A well-designed invitation incorporates a balanced and visually appealing layout. Ensure all elements are properly aligned and spaced to create a clean and uncluttered look. White space is just as important as filled space in achieving an elegant design.
Essential Information: What to Include
Beyond the aesthetics, the invitation must contain all the necessary information for guests to RSVP and attend the celebration:
Name of the Birthday Person: Clearly state the name of the individual celebrating their birthday.
Date, Time, and Location: Specify the date, time, and address of the event clearly and concisely.
Dress Code (if applicable): If there's a specific dress code (e.g., cocktail attire, casual), mention it explicitly.
RSVP Information: Include instructions on how and when to RSVP, including a deadline.
Contact Information: Provide a phone number or email address for any queries.
Registry Information (if applicable): If gifts are desired, include registry information subtly and tastefully.
Enhancing the Invitation: Adding Personal Touches
To elevate the invitation from ordinary to extraordinary, consider adding these personal touches:
Handwritten Notes: Adding a handwritten note to each invitation adds a personal and heartfelt touch, making the recipient feel more valued.
Custom Seals or Wax Stamps: These add a touch of elegance and sophistication, reminiscent of traditional invitation styles.
Unique Envelope Liners: Adding a decorative liner to the envelope elevates the presentation and adds a touch of surprise.
Personalized Postage Stamps: Custom postage stamps related to the theme or the birthday person's interests can add a personal touch.
Choosing the Right Delivery Method: Modern and Traditional Options
The method of delivery should complement the style of the invitation. Traditional mailed invitations are always a classic choice, conveying a sense of formality and importance. Digital invitations, while convenient and cost-effective, might not be suitable for all occasions. Consider the recipient's preferences and the overall tone of the event when deciding on the delivery method.
